Output 17d659a021574da87536eb84832d96aff2aca6bcd0d576fc054fe91e82c87e73:2

value
11762700000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 cc463cdd18888b1d489aae0c655afdc415214d48 OP_EQUALVERIFY OP_CHECKSIG
address
1Kd6zLb9iAjcrgq8HzWnoWNVLYYWjp3swA
transaction
17d659a021574da87536eb84832d96aff2aca6bcd0d576fc054fe91e82c87e73
spent
true